Transaction 06e2877050cf66b919e1afec58f1467cbe7742c89dec6604f3394c8baf9438cb

1 Input
2 Outputs
  • 06e2877050cf66b919e1afec58f1467cbe7742c89dec6604f3394c8baf9438cb:0
  • value  263077289
    address  19Kjgv8PovTSdiKEHpgFiAnWgG1EB5M1hS
  • 06e2877050cf66b919e1afec58f1467cbe7742c89dec6604f3394c8baf9438cb:1
  • value  646526
    address  167AHrdG34DKkkaRDtBUSpxg4P746V7D1d